These guys do not honor their warranties and support the products they sell. Purchased an immense amount ( in excess of R500k) of batteries from them that simply do not do what they say on the box, close to half of the documented performance. They now just ignore phone calls and do not want to help us any further, after admidting over the phone that the batteries came from a faulty batch.

I have had a terrible experience with this company and unfortunately more than once. I bought an inverter and solar panel bracket kit from them that Karien assured me that they are the importers of the inverter (only to find out later that my inverter wasn’t imported by them). The first bad experience was when i took my old and new inverter to Peter (on his request) to check that the firmware on both are the same in order for it to work in parallel. When i called the next day i was told by Peter himself that he did check it and the firmware is the same. After installation i have noticed that the firmware was not the same. The second bad experience was when i was promised by the owner (Jeff) that he will sort it out for me by getting me another parallel board. Nothing came of it. The third bad experience was that parts were missing from the solar bracket kit. I did receive the missing parts at the end. The fourth bad experience was when I bought a CFE lithium battery from them and up until today my wifi and app is still not working after i was promised that Peter will sort it out the same day. The fifth bad experience was when i told Peter that he gave me the wall bracket and i wanted the braced feet. He told me that he will swop it out for me. Since its not an expensive item i told him that i will keep the wall bracket and buy the braced feet as well. I asked him to let me know when its at the shop so i can come and buy it. After numerous reminders i still didn’t get it. The sixth bad experience was when I went to the shop and explained to Peter (the technician) that i want to connect both inverters to the same string solar panels and he said that it will work. Went home and did it and then my one inverter blew. I immediately took the inverter back to him and asked that he fix it. Another technician told me that i will have to wait 21 days for the warranty repair as they don’t have stock of parts needed.I was not happy as I followed advice from a technician. I called the owner and explained to him what happened. He said that he will try to speed up the process as they don’t have stock. The next day I decided to call around and find out how i can try and help speed up the process. I called a company called Elleyhill Power in Midrand and they informed me that they do the repair while you wait. As i have not bought it trough them i now have to pay. I have informed the owner of Synergistec that Elleyhill can do an immediate warranty repair and why can’t they. All of a sudden they had parts but then i would have to pay. I will NEVER do business with them again. I really do hope that my bad experience that i have shared here now will help the next person not to experience the same frustration and inconvenience i now have to endure.
